Abstract
تهدف هذه الدراسة إلى البحث في المرجعية التاريخية لتطور النظام البنكي الجزائري، إضافة إلى رصد واقع العمل المصرفي في وقتنا الراهن ومدى مسايرته للتغيرات المصرفية العالمية من جهة والتحديات التي تواجهه من جهة أخرى، وذلك من خلال استخدام المنهج الوصفي والمنهج التحليلي. وقد خلص الباحثون إلى أن الواقع الغير مطمئن الذي يعيشه القطاع البنكي الجزائري يدل على حقيقة واحدة وهي وجوب إعادة هيكلته بطريقة تضمن إعادة هيكلة جوانبه التشريعية بصفة أساسية ثم التنظيمية والإدارية فالرقابية قبل التفكير في الدعم المالي وفقط، لأن هذا الدعم لن يؤدي إلا إلى تبذير المال العام بسبب سوء التسيير. This study aims to investigate about the historical references of Algerian banking system evolution by showing its development and stages of development as well as the various reforms it has undergone, this system was an inevitable extension of the French banking system with all its characteristics and components, Algeria then possessed a wide network of banks based on the liberal, the institutions of this system were considered the most advanced financial institutions compared to all other colonies, by 31 December 1962, independent Algeria had the necessary legal and institutional tools to extend its monetary sovereignty, the Central Bank of Algeria, In its first step towards imposing full sovereignty over the sector, Algeria has worked to nationalize foreign banks to eliminate duplication in the sector, part of it is a foreign banking institution based on a liberal basis and the other part is national based on a socialist basis, in its second step towards reform, some amendments and reforms were introduced at the level of monetary and banking policy by establishing the Board of Loans and a technical body for banking institutions in 1971, In the context of the transition from the market-oriented economy, Law 86/12, or the so-called Bank and Loan Law, was enacted, which reduced the role of the Treasury in the field of investment financing and gave the real role of the Central Bank as a bank for banks, this was followed by Law No. 88/06 amended and completed in 1988 aimed at the independence of banks and financial institutions and opened the way for the establishment of private banks. And an attempt to liberalize the financial and banking system by removing obstacles to foreign investment and putting an end to administrative intervention in this sector, a new banking law was introduced in 1990, Law 90/10, the so-called Monetary and Loan Law, banks and the development of a new control mechanism.
